Eze nets historic hat-trick against Tottenham to fire Arsenal to six-point lead in EPL

Historic hat-trick secures Gunners’ six-point Premier League lead over Spurs.

Calvin Kaumba Chikenge
Calvin Kaumba Chikenge Published November 23, 2025
Share
2 Min Read
Photo via X/@Arsenal

Arsenal have opened a six-point lead in the English Premier League after thrashing Tottenham Hotspur 4-1 on Sunday in the North London derby.

The match saw Eberechi Eze score a historic 35-minute hat-trick, becoming the first player to net a Premier League hat-trick in the North London derby.

“That’s a good one, man. Enjoyable day. Happy to help the team and to win today was a special,” Eze said in a post-match interview with Sky Sports.

“It’s special. I am grateful. I prayed for it. This is what I pray for. I prayed for a hat-trick so I am grateful to God. That was the prayer today. God gave it to me and that is faith, man. All my family is here and that makes it even more special for me.”

Leandro Trossard opened the scoring for Arsenal in the 36th minute before Eze added the second in the 41st minute, heading the Gunners into halftime with a 2-0 lead.

Eze struck again immediately after the restart in the 46th minute, extending Arsenal’s advantage. Although Richarlison pulled one back for Tottenham with a long-range strike past David Raya, it was not enough to stop Eze from completing his hat-trick in the 76th minute, sealing a memorable victory.

Arsenal now top the Premier League after 12 games, six points clear of second-placed Chelsea, whom they face in their next league fixture on Sunday.

On Wednesday, they will host Bayern Munich in the UEFA Champions League.
